    Quote Originally Posted by Steppe Merc
    Totally wrong. The best Sassanian infantry was the Dailamites, who even the Romans feared.
    Hmm. Yes, the Romans feared (as much as the Romans feared anyone) these mountain-dwelling and bellicose tribes, but our research indicated that the Dailamites were only considered as a 'mountain people': a problem that needed careful watching during the Sassanid period.

    Their (formal) use as troops only came about under later Persian dynasties, particularly after the arrival of Islam in the area. This is out of period for the expansion pack.

    However, the Sassanids do get access to hillmen-style units in their army list.
